From dcc7f28c77c900bd3658111709c24b5b09cfd46d Mon Sep 17 00:00:00 2001 From: Matthias Koefferlein Date: Tue, 31 Mar 2026 22:09:27 +0200 Subject: [PATCH] Updating test data --- src/db/unit_tests/dbLibrariesTests.cc | 12 ++++++------ testdata/libman/design_au2.gds | Bin 8742 -> 9038 bytes testdata/libman/design_au3.gds | Bin 7778 -> 8300 bytes testdata/libman/design_au4.gds | Bin 7778 -> 8300 bytes testdata/libman/design_au5.gds | Bin 7778 -> 8300 bytes 5 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/db/unit_tests/dbLibrariesTests.cc b/src/db/unit_tests/dbLibrariesTests.cc index bbe74b65d..d39e025ae 100644 --- a/src/db/unit_tests/dbLibrariesTests.cc +++ b/src/db/unit_tests/dbLibrariesTests.cc @@ -794,7 +794,7 @@ TEST(7_monsterlib) // all references now need to be resolved EXPECT_EQ (num_defunct (layout), size_t (0)); - EXPECT_EQ (num_cells (layout), size_t (34)); + EXPECT_EQ (num_cells (layout), size_t (36)); EXPECT_EQ (num_top_cells (layout), size_t (1)); db::compare_layouts (_this, layout, tl::testsrc () + "/testdata/libman/design_au2.gds", db::NormalizationMode (db::NoNormalization | db::WithoutCellNames | db::AsPolygons)); @@ -807,7 +807,7 @@ TEST(7_monsterlib) // all references now need to be resolved EXPECT_EQ (num_defunct (layout), size_t (0)); - EXPECT_EQ (num_cells (layout), size_t (29)); + EXPECT_EQ (num_cells (layout), size_t (32)); EXPECT_EQ (num_top_cells (layout), size_t (1)); db::compare_layouts (_this, layout, tl::testsrc () + "/testdata/libman/design_au3.gds", db::NormalizationMode (db::NoNormalization | db::WithoutCellNames | db::AsPolygons)); @@ -816,8 +816,8 @@ TEST(7_monsterlib) db::LibraryManager::instance ().delete_lib (lib_noex2); // after removing the libraries, we have defunct cells again - EXPECT_EQ (num_defunct (layout), size_t (8)); - EXPECT_EQ (num_cells (layout), size_t (29)); + EXPECT_EQ (num_defunct (layout), size_t (11)); + EXPECT_EQ (num_cells (layout), size_t (32)); EXPECT_EQ (num_top_cells (layout), size_t (1)); // but the layout did not change @@ -827,8 +827,8 @@ TEST(7_monsterlib) db::LibraryManager::instance ().delete_lib (lib_ex2); // after removing all libraries, we have even more defunct cells (i.e. all, except top) - EXPECT_EQ (num_defunct (layout), size_t (16)); - EXPECT_EQ (num_cells (layout), size_t (29)); + EXPECT_EQ (num_defunct (layout), size_t (19)); + EXPECT_EQ (num_cells (layout), size_t (32)); EXPECT_EQ (num_top_cells (layout), size_t (1)); // but the layout did not change diff --git a/testdata/libman/design_au2.gds b/testdata/libman/design_au2.gds index c3e3d4925b4d600a192c13659ee3e3db34567572..d7153f8f4b0c7286e2d72479ea3d7434bd74ab1d 100644 GIT binary patch delta 941 zcmZ4Ha?VYOfsKKQDS|gBSxNgC;V2qLR8GhTz7id`3*s&9@jQViT@m z7RDyLfJG3S@F7-XY{G2p2eAp?;JArR_z+hzHeoZKYDRGk-!QPTvAG#c_LHcT#FXOz z$*Gv(m9@kz>tdi{GP#bw8Z)#em+?1a5#@ zATK&uUa}91y^Ew8#jwVl^W^*T36p0^7h%yPBZDpYH^_K18cm)c=P=nuRu_w|Dp`L< iQ;>79$R)|m#v;lmzY~k-4f)$xM2{%U#UfgyxCH>;M2wmM delta 860 zcmX@-w#-F|fsKKQDS|gD`_B0}nELqLR8GhTz7id`3*s&9@jQViT@m z7RDyLfJG3S@F7-XY{G2p2eAp?;JArR_z+hzHeoZKYDRGk-!QPTvAG#c4v?sn#FXOz z$*Gv)l{Ev&Vur_LE`eq&qVohAv4|Q7wqg-IhD~&Hj8G#s-@Oywh)sBds4_O;Ct|@^ zgeQAQG-7ebEr~|#VdHF|VmSGYlqRF;WCJPb$%fJ$n7SuPd1IHDd`cRdWic|>F%6mQ zB8x3BZ^(L2mR6FQT+gRIIYmwvi@rs2{y1#!lAn!5y_v#JOwmb-w=o4LzfqivMRbgBXzHMrKb`QWwM!+!&S5h$*`H7UM*0!Zpmo z*n}6b7-AEC#Ci~$@D}!)*o5bCCSns7;I76ZJb4aJJ*KlK>+m*8VtA2(gN@C_K*fCW zG2Ut{diL=)OJLRGW~egxEngiLEid?*v5402V-ejfAkc`#{hJpFZp0>>BCL!}c!o$Y zBTkPQgFGgV=>;}6HfMv$EMjM|>vT3yF$T)IGMZ2J5^KlepGRViVwk1^1Jil3yvzkG z8lohy1i<8X60WRlLLjFY$VyJ;7gwKLC8>)=_YO&aMq?aKSs*nViw+-YU!aaz(z#gV TBxJ5*icXT9izzsHo$M9>9v*j9 delta 759 zcmaFk@W@7qfsKKQDS|gD`_RgDEn5qLR8GhTz7id`3*s&9@jQViT@m z7RDyLfW;7-@FUiP*o3#R-^3<7k24XQumE>87U9Wrc;#~C=- z*xU?NCO7ieVbM~<-;706Kmd#A<|P7+SX{W-OlTuE;UB`v*o1XNgBc~UI?~xd#c;BK zgzMyd@eV9*dMAO+%MFrOv8YXx!s7nPzocAQIE2`oCkKj)PM#yKH@QVxR~pkPTx@J0 xr{HzWDw)|>tPPX(>udBDzC<3jm`rgA@P& diff --git a/testdata/libman/design_au4.gds b/testdata/libman/design_au4.gds index ee9e07f25259fac8830fa9104f8dbf99d836ae97..803e4325cb8f7a1c914565782f94d4bb23997c7a 100644 GIT binary patch delta 834 zcmaE4^Tt7mfsKKQDS|gBSw~gBmh>qLR8GhTz7id`3*s&9@jQViT@m z7RDyLfW;7-@FUiP*o3#R-^3<7k24XQumE>87U9Wrc<81E(R** zlaKLMW6`sZw^;(K9yddk$#41UuxNR~*NjE9h98UQW&wdlEbiaDNN^)I;S^zIY{D}{ zf*Emo%oyY`aZE3;v9UQDOlA=~i(RL)fr>Fu)|JtGvX@vp7XLgFYZSvY6&RS#ljUVD zV9^jIfh7PYzmsrfWfKB9#XweaGQYU`|9L2$?Igd008nIevJSC delta 759 zcmaFk@W@7qfsKKQDS|gD`_Ng8?#oqLR8GhTz7id`3*s&9@jQViT@m z7RDyLfW;7-@FUiP*o3#R-^3<7k24XQumE>87U9Wrc;#~C=- z*xU?NCO7ieVbM~<-;706Kmd#A<|P7+SX{W-OlTuE;UB`v*o1XNgBc~UI?~xd#c;BK zgzMyd@eV9*dMAO+%MFrOv8YXx!s7nPzocAQIE2`oCkKj)PM#yKH@QVxR~pkPTx@J0 xr{HzWDw)|>tPPX(>udBDzC<3jj)ug4h56 diff --git a/testdata/libman/design_au5.gds b/testdata/libman/design_au5.gds index 9f28c521378722ba26a9e51564872de90073404c..892d011db7b6c53ad1eb7b98b724d3abcfd9a2d9 100644 GIT binary patch delta 834 zcmaE4^Tt7mfsKKQDS|gBSxVgBCJ-qLR8GhTz7id`3*s&9@jQViT@m z7RDyLfW;7-@FUiP*o3#R-^3<7k24XQumE>87U9Wrc{+-EC#;dYsMm4!;eLDvw%P&7WZ#nB)AcqaEh=pHsKi} z!HhV)U<~qtIHnia*w~y6CbNj0#jexYK*bm+>&j?8*-NY)i+>)8HHu-H3Jf;q$?`H6 zuxN;qz!CtH-$}T#vI&8lVjwFynO|Iea+Rbm7Tr4}{TYpMIAwvg9rm7gCsJ0qLR8GhTz7id`3*s&9@jQViT@m z7RDyLfW;7-@FUiP*o3#R-^3<7k24XQumE>87U9WrcU_is57d z3D?Q_;vHDr^iBesmm4InVo{qWg~k1oe@VHra0szEPYx6pojgZeZ*q&Yt~91oxY*c0 xPQmM#RWh@&SQ{qm%W25KBf!kS=nydZgQNw>1}y57